According to a report from Marca journalist Matteo Moretto, Fulham appears to be shifting its focus in its search for a new right-back, as interest in Andrei Rațiu is reportedly cooling.
Rather than continuing down the path toward the Rayo Vallecano defender, Fulham are now in direct contact over Bayern Munich right-back Sacha Boey. The change in direction could signal that Boey has quickly emerged as a more concrete option for the Premier League club.
For Boey, a move away from Bayern Munich could
provide an opportunity to take on a more prominent role. The French right-back has faced strong competition for minutes since arriving in Munich and has underperformed when he has had the opportunity to play.
Fulham, meanwhile, appears determined to strengthen the position and have already moved beyond simply monitoring Boey, with direct contacts now taking place.
It remains to be seen whether those discussions develop into a formal offer, but the situation could move quickly with deadline day approaching. Could Sacha Boey be heading back to the Premier League?
